The Automation Engineer will lead the design, deployment, and optimization of automation technologies to transform warehouse logistics operations. This role is critical to driving efficiency, reducing manual handling, and improving material flow through advanced automation solutions. A primary responsibility will be the implementation of autonomous mobile vehicles (AMVs) and/or autonomous mobile robots (AMRs) to support dynamic material movement, streamline order fulfillment, and enable scalable warehouse operations. The engineer will ensure seamless integration of AMRs with existing systems, including WMS and safety protocols. This position is based at our Wentzville, MO facility.

Key Responsibilities

  • Automation & Robotics: Design and deploy AMR/AMV solutions for material transport, replenishment, and order picking, ensuring optimal fleet management and navigation.
  • Warehouse Optimization: Analyze current workflows to identify bottlenecks and labor-intensive processes suitable for automation; apply lean principles to streamline operations.
  • Simulation & Modeling: Develop and validate simulation models for AMR routing, traffic management, and throughput improvements to ensure performance before deployment.
  • Systems Integration: Integrate AMRs with Warehouse Management Systems (WMS), IoT-enabled devices, and APIs to enable real-time visibility and control.
  • Safety & Compliance: Establish safety standards and operational guidelines for shared human-robot environments; ensure compliance with ISO/ANSI and local regulations.
  • Data Analytics: Monitor AMR performance metrics such as cycle time, utilization, and error rates; implement continuous improvement strategies based on data insights.
  • Project Management & Documentation: Collaborate with cross-functional teams to align automation initiatives with cost reduction and service-level goals; prepare detailed documentation including system architecture, SOPs, and maintenance plans.
  • Quality & Reliability: Align automation efforts with quality control objectives, resolve production issues, and implement preventive maintenance strategies to ensure reliability.

Education and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in mechanical, Electrical, Industrial, Mechatronics, or Computer Engineering or related
  • 4 years of experience in automation engineering, with a focus on warehouse or logistics environments.
  • Hands-on experience with AMRs/AMVs platforms and fleet management software.
  • Proven experience with PLC platforms (Allen-Bradley, Siemens, Omron, etc.), robotics integration, and conveyor systems.
  • Knowledge of material handling systems, warehouse layouts, and lean principles.
  • Proficiency with CAD software and simulation tools
